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37 574 4719805
3361803 90160682
3361803 90160682
8559017 221 90 9798730 5653
All about undefined
Interested in learning more?
3361803 90160682
8559017 221 90 9798730 5653
See more
2678 7559
0452 4327075854 296845 402
See more
73 45584613
315 834 55936 0673763 81953
See more